For a white on black TRC spray the white one black, then very lightly sand the lettering and the plastic is white. Use a high number grit sandpaper and then polish the revealed white. Viola, a black TRC with white lettering.

Quote:
Originally Posted by Coolhandjjl View Post
Nice horseshoe. What year is the horseshoe from?
The shoes are from a 1962 model 100 Electro Student lap steel I have. The coil was a 2004 higain but I had it rewound and it has 5/16" steel pins for poles. The coil is wound to 8k ohms.

Oh, it sounds sweetly "round". For lack of a better term, the notes sound 3D. A fullness to the note not present with the regular bar magnet under coil or even the RIHS.

Quote:
Originally Posted by pringlw View Post
Careful, on a Ricky if you rout out too much wood in the neck position, you run the risk of the neck shifting on you (and you can't shim a Rick). That's what happened to Cliff Burton's bass after a few heavy mods.
Depends. On older models, it's usually okay as the body horns lie higher up on the fretboard making for more stability. On the newest models; '10, '09, '08, maybe more; both horns have been cut back, the lower horn cut all the way even with the bottom of the fretboard. These are the one's that I would hesitate to mess with.

Quote:
Originally Posted by cassius987 View Post
Very tasteful! Me like. Do the Hofner pickups mount with machine screws? Do they fit the string spacing well? (It looks like they do.) I am always toying with reversible-mod pickups and it's cool to see someone else doing the same.
Yes the pickups mounted with machine screws although I had to cut them down a bit. Too long.
The spacing is pretty close for the neck but a bit narrow for the bridge.
Funny thing is you can't notice. Even seasoned front of house PA operators all comment on how great she sounds. No eq-ing needed. (might also be the TCE DI)
The pups are physically a little larger than stock Ric single coils. You could file a std pickguard to fit, but I opted to get a signwriter to cnc a piece of acrylic for a custom guard. Cheap and reversable. Pickups cost me $16 each shipped - cheap!
